Default Transferring money across skins

are there any sites that will let you transfer money from one skin to another?

specifically, i'm wondering about transferring from one of the cryptos with an ewallet to william hill. anyone know if you can transfer between cryptos?

Default Re: Transferring money across skins

Absolutely not. You can't even transfer between two accounts on the same Crypto skin. I don't imagine there are any skins on any network that allow you to transfer from one to the other. Typically, each skin is an entirely seperate business.

IMO Crypto is one of the toughest netwroks to move money around on. Now that Neteller isn't available to me in Canada, the only way I can fund WH is to deposit by CC, and I can only cash out by bank wire.
